MARSEILLE AIRPORT TO NIMES
TRAIN FROM MARSEILLE AIRPORT TO NIMES (BEST WAY)

The cheapest way from Marseille airport to Nimes is by train. There is no direct train from Marseille airport. You will have to get a free shuttle bus leaving every 10-15 minutes from Platform 5. The free shuttle takes 5 minutes to get to Vitrolles Aerport Marseilles Provence Train Station.
The travel time from Marseille airport to Nimes by train is around 1 hour and 15 minutes. The train fare is €20 one way ticket. You can buy train tickets online or in the vending machine. You can even get cheaper prices but it will take you 2 hours and 30 minutes by train and the train fare is €11 from Marseille airport to Nimes. Bus From Marseille Airport to Nimes (Cheapest Way)
The cheapest going from Marseille airport to Nimes is by bus. The bus fare is €7-8 and the travel time is around 1 hour and 20 minutes. There are Bus companies like Blabla Car Bus or Flixbus going from Marseille airport to Nimes. Click here to check the bus prices Marseille airport to Nimes.
TAXI FROM MARSEILLE AIRPORT TO NIMES
If you go from Marseille airport to Nimes by taxi the most comfortable, available 24/7 and fastest way. The travel time by taxi is around 1 hour and 15 minutes and the taxi fare from Marseille airport to Nimes is €190. The prices and travel time aren’t fixed and it will depending on traffic and your final destination.

PRIVATE TRANSPORTATION FROM MARSEILLE AIRPORT TO NIMES
Hotel transfers are also very easy and convenient but can be a little bit pricey. The transfers are usually available 24 hours and is only ideal if you have the budget and you really want comfort after your flight to Marseille. Prices are around €300 and you will be able to fit up to 4 people. It could be €75 per person.

RENTING A CAR IN MARSEILLE AIRPORT

There are many options for renting a car in Marseille’s airport. It’s the most convenient option if you have a place to park your car in Marseille or Nimes. It will take you 1 hour and 15 minutes to get from Marseille airport to Nimes with a private car. There are a few agencies like Hertz, Avis, Europcar available in the airport. Prices can be around €30-40 per day.
Car rental option can be great if you are traveling with a few people or a lot of luggage and planning to visit places around Marseille like Nimes and Avignon. Make sure you have parking place in your hotel or Airbnb since sometimes can be so challenging in Nimes.
WHERE TO STAY IN NIMES

There are all sorts of accommodations in Nimes. From hostels and B&Bs to apartments and hotels, you’re sure to find one that fits your budget. For example, staying at a hostel or booking a dorm bed goes for around €25-35. A room at a mid-range hotel or a nice apartment can cost around €50-150.
Luxury hotels in Nimes can charge €200 and higher. If you want to stay somewhere comfortable and safe minus the cost, you can always try AirBnB in Nimes.

FOOD BUDGET TRAVEL IN FRANCE

Food budget travel in France can go €20 per day. The typical usual breakfast consists of coffee or hot chocolate milk with a breakfast pastries like croissant. You wouldn’t leave France without having to taste macarons its colorful and tasty. You can buy them in corner bakeries for €2-3.
You should also try a baguette is is a long, thin loaf of French bread that is commonly seen in the country, the price of thus is around €0.90 in bakeries and €0.45 in supermarkets. We really loved cheese and salads in France!
